Promotional Gifts – Perception Matters

Wednesday, January 13th, 2010

With the global recession in full swing, marketing spends have drastically been cut and everybody is having a tough time reallocating resources for their branding campaigns.  The approach now is more on selective and focused marketing rather than a broad based random advertising campaign.  So the more expensive promotional campaigns are now being given the pass in favour of low budget, low profile advertising and promotional gifts are making their presence felt in helping a brand really stand out.

Some very good products like desk sets and other attractive corporate gifts are at hand to ensure that even your low budget campaign, when directed at the right people can pay you very good dividends.  Moreover, the perceived value of some of the products available permits them to automatically qualify as top end gifts and this is of great benefit in times like these, when the economy is slow and every penny counts.  It means that you get more for less and as far as the customer is concerned, he is also happy to receive them thanks to his enhanced perception of such items.

This perceived value of a promotional gift gets a big fillip if you can match it with the utility requirement of the recipient, meaning the customer would have anyways purchased the item if it were not gifted to him by you. You can imagine the gratitude and recollection for your brand in such a situation and this becomes a classic case of making the best use of your available resources to come out with a win-win for everybody.
Other promotional gifts include business bags and luggage and these are again perceived to be of high value, especially the branded ones.  For a corporate professional, they are always welcome and are worth pursuing.  Some other luxurious items are Waterman pens and watches and these have always been well received.  They have high price tags and can be given to only your premium customers.  In terms of perceived value, another item that comes to mind is branded golf luggage, though this is not something that is often distributed due to its specific function.  Silver plated gifts also make for excellent corporate givaways as they have an exclusive feel about them.

It is thus clear that it is not always necessary to only go for big bang advertising blasts and splurge a lot of money in the process.  Knowing the customer’s preference and adapting your purchase of promotional gifts can possibly give even better results than the traditional form of advertising.  A freeze or cut on ad spend is not therefore a bad thing after all.  It forces you to come out with out of the box ideas and use your resources in the best manner possible and if at the end of it you are successful, then you would have done your job as a responsible company employee.

Promotional Gifts - Useful Tips to Enhance their Effectiveness

Thursday, January 29th, 2009

Branding Technique:

The effectiveness of promotional gifts as a marketing strategy has been tested time and again. Along with the right promotional product, the branding technique is vital to the success of any advertising campaign. Your chosen product can be pad or screen printed, embossed or embroidered or silver or gold foiled for a more classic look.

Pick Products that Connect with your Target Audience:

Knowing your target market is essential in picking the right promotional gift. If your target customers are school children it would be useless to give them conference folders or even the simplest key ring as this items will be of no use to them. The aim of promoting the company will be lost as these items will not appeal to the recipients. In the same manner, a cuddly teddy bear if given to a marketing manager or another business executive will not generate name recall as there is a good chance that the toy will be given to children.

Choose promotional gifts that would remind people of the nature of your business. For instance, a key ring in the shape of a car is a suitable promotional gift for a car dealer. Aside from its usability, every time the key ring is used, the user will be reminded of the service you offer.

Ample Area to Imprint the Company Message:

A promotional item attractively imprinted with the company name and marketing slogan will effectively do the task of advertising the company. A printed umbrella is a good promotional gift as it provides ample space. Moreover, an umbrella would provide maximum company name exposure as every time it is used, people will notice the imprinting thus conveying your message to your target market.
Know the Items that Most People Like to Have:

Take note of the current fashion trend as this would be a very useful hint in your choice of promotional gift. Knowing the preferences of your target audience will ensure a successful marketing campaign. If you know that your potential customers would be happy to receive caps or T-shirts then give them one. Gifting them with cheap electronic gadgets will not serve the purpose of generating name recall if the gadget will just be tossed in a dark corner. But then again if you still find picking the right item a daunting task, you can enlist the assistance of a market research group to help you decide on the most suitable promotional gift.
Join Trade Shows:

Joining trade shows is an opportunity for the company to showcase its products. The key to a successful trade show is the number of visitors in your booth. A steady flow of visitors will be assured with the distribution of promotional gifts.  A word of advice though- as some people come to trade shows to avail themselves of the giveaways, it would be wise to give your promotional gifts after you have delivered a short spiel on your company products otherwise, the purpose of making people aware of your company will be lost.
